As announced at last week's regional call, Halwick Industrial has agreed to acquire our Corvane Logistics unit, effective at the close of next quarter. Day-to-day branch operations are unaffected until the transition plan is circulated. Staff assigned to Corvane will receive individual briefings from their area leads; please direct questions through your regional office rather than responding to outside inquiries. Press contact is being handled centrally. The note below outlines the confidential next steps.

board note of kadug-tawig: Only 5 of the 100 pilot accounts renewed Oliath, so a churn review is set for April 15.

Quarterly Planning Note — Support Outsourcing

Hi branch managers — quick update on the plan to move tier-one customer support to Marlowden Services. Pilot starts next quarter covering evening and weekend queues only; your teams keep daytime calls. Early cost modelling looks good, and escalation paths stay unchanged. Questions welcome at the regional call. The bigger picture is in the confidential note below.

board note of bageg-kajog: The board signed off on a budget of $30.9 million for Project Istion. The renewal with Fraielox Partners closes at $40.2 million a year, 53 percent above the last contract.

MEMO — Courier swap after Tuesday's missed pick-up

Team, since Varrow Express never showed on Tuesday, we've moved the standing run over to Blueharrow Couriers starting Monday. Same pick-up window, same loading bay. Give their driver the yellow manifest copy, not the white one — that caught people out last time. Here's the confidential bit for the actual hand-over.

drop instructions, fawif-bahap: the zoreth silath courier leaves the oliius aldion fenion ledger at gate 5452 under passcode 962403

# Break-Glass: Quietbell Alert Dedup

Hey plugin folks — if your hook wedges the Quietbell deduplicator and alerts stop flowing, you can break glass rather than wait for the core team. It disables all third-party plugins at once, so use it sparingly. Everything gets logged and reviewed afterward, no exceptions. The emergency console prompts for the standing recovery passphrase, which follows:

strongbox words: holax-rusax-jorath-aldeth